Baltimore, MD – College of Notre Dame of Maryland basketball falls to Lancaster Bible College 61-48 in their 2010-11 season opener.
College of Notre Dame and Lancaster Bible traded baskets in the first few trips up the court, but the Chargers quickly gained momentum pulling ahead 14-5. Lancaster Bible extended their early advantage to a 45-17 lead going into the half.
The Gators dominated the Chargers in the second half, outscoring Lancaster Bible 31-16. A Kelcy Bye (Parkton, MD/Hereford) three-pointer capped College of Notre Dame’s 7-1 run in the opening minutes of the second half. The Gators continued to steadily chip away at the Chargers lead as the half progressed. Notre Dame wrapped up an 11-1 run with 1:33 remaining in regulation to pull within 15 points, 44-59. College of Notre Dame’s excellent second half performance was not enough to surpass Lancaster Bible.
India Scott (Baltimore, MD/Baltimore Polytechnic) paced College of Notre Dame with her first double-double of the season, netting 21 points and pulling down 12 rebounds. Bye contributed 17 points for the Gators. Senior Catherine Subrizi (Bel Air, MD/John Carroll) went five for seven from the foul line and grabbed eight rebounds.
